Web18. apr 2024. · React checks useEffect's dependencies, and since they changed, it executes the effect's function again. But first, before react executes the effect, it will run the function we returned, cleaning up previous effect and deleting the old interval. Web03. nov 2024. · Here we added a click event listener to the entire window to detect the click anywhere on the window. Step 3: Detect if the click happened outside of the window We can know where the click happened based on event.target. We just have to check if our modal div contains event.target or not. Lazy loading has several benefits, but these are four of the biggest: Reducing the initial web page load time by reducing the total size of resources downloaded. Conserving the user's bandwidth, especially keeping in mind mobile data plans on mobile devices.
